From:
Charles Robert Darwin
To:
William Bernhard Tegetmeier
Date:
3 Nov [1856]
Source of text:
Archives of the New York Botanical Garden (Charles Finney Cox Collection)
Summary:

Has received nine skins from Walter Elliot of Madras; WBT may describe them if he wishes.

Expects some Persian fowls.

Can WBT inquire about the fertility of certain duck hybrids?

From:
Charles Robert Darwin
To:
William Bernhard Tegetmeier
Date:
19 Nov [1856]
Source of text:
Archives of the New York Botanical Garden (Charles Finney Cox Collection)
Summary:

Emma’s illness prevents his attending Philoperisteron [pigeon fanciers’ club].

Expects larger collection of skins from West Africa.

From:
Charles Robert Darwin
To:
William Bernhard Tegetmeier
Date:
29 Nov [1856]
Source of text:
Archives of the New York Botanical Garden (Charles Finney Cox Collection)
Summary:

Has received some poultry from various parts of the world.

CD is glad that WBT is describing the birds that he acquires.
